static void rsdAllocationSyncFromFBO(const Context *rsc, const Allocation *alloc) {
    if (!alloc->getIsScript()) {
        return; // nothing to sync
    }

    RsdHal *dc = (RsdHal *)rsc->mHal.drv;
    RsdFrameBufferObj *lastFbo = dc->gl.currentFrameBuffer;

    DrvAllocation *drv = (DrvAllocation *)alloc->mHal.drv;
    if (!drv->textureID && !drv->renderTargetID) {
        return; // nothing was rendered here yet, so nothing to sync
    }
    if (drv->readBackFBO == NULL) {
        drv->readBackFBO = new RsdFrameBufferObj();
        drv->readBackFBO->setColorTarget(drv, 0);
        drv->readBackFBO->setDimensions(alloc->getType()->getDimX(),
                                        alloc->getType()->getDimY());
    }

    // Bind the framebuffer object so we can read back from it
    drv->readBackFBO->setActive(rsc);

    // Do the readback
    RSD_CALL_GL(glReadPixels, 0, 0, alloc->getType()->getDimX(), alloc->getType()->getDimY(),
                 drv->glFormat, drv->glType, alloc->getPtr());

    // Revert framebuffer to its original
    lastFbo->setActive(rsc);
}
void setDepthAttachment(const Context *rsc, const FBOCache *fb) {
    RsdFrameBufferObj *fbo = (RsdFrameBufferObj*)fb->mHal.drv;

    DrvAllocation *depth = nullptr;
    if (fb->mHal.state.depthTarget != nullptr) {
        depth = (DrvAllocation *)fb->mHal.state.depthTarget->mHal.drv;

        if (depth->uploadDeferred) {
            rsdAllocationSyncAll(rsc, fb->mHal.state.depthTarget,
                                 RS_ALLOCATION_USAGE_SCRIPT);
        }
    }
    fbo->setDepthTarget(depth);
}
void rsdFrameBufferSetActive(const Context *rsc, const FBOCache *fb) {
    setDepthAttachment(rsc, fb);
    setColorAttachment(rsc, fb);

    RsdFrameBufferObj *fbo = (RsdFrameBufferObj *)fb->mHal.drv;
    if (fb->mHal.state.colorTargets[0]) {
        fbo->setDimensions(fb->mHal.state.colorTargets[0]->getType()->getDimX(),
                           fb->mHal.state.colorTargets[0]->getType()->getDimY());
    } else if (fb->mHal.state.depthTarget) {
        fbo->setDimensions(fb->mHal.state.depthTarget->getType()->getDimX(),
                           fb->mHal.state.depthTarget->getType()->getDimY());
    }

    fbo->setActive(rsc);
}
void setColorAttachment(const Context *rsc, const FBOCache *fb) {
    RsdFrameBufferObj *fbo = (RsdFrameBufferObj*)fb->mHal.drv;
    // Now attach color targets
    for (uint32_t i = 0; i < fb->mHal.state.colorTargetsCount; i ++) {
        DrvAllocation *color = nullptr;
        if (fb->mHal.state.colorTargets[i] != nullptr) {
            color = (DrvAllocation *)fb->mHal.state.colorTargets[i]->mHal.drv;

            if (color->uploadDeferred) {
                rsdAllocationSyncAll(rsc, fb->mHal.state.colorTargets[i],
                                     RS_ALLOCATION_USAGE_SCRIPT);
            }
        }
        fbo->setColorTarget(color, i);
    }
}
